
SF State men's swim team took on Stanford on Friday confident after coming off its first-ever win over UC-Davis last Saturday. The Cardinals proved too strong, though, for the Gators, winning 96-80 overall at the Gator Aquatics Center.
SF State displayed some fine individual performances, though. Yai Paomahanaka won the 200-yard individual medley with a time of 2:04.53. In a tight battle, Gator Ray Florentinus finished second in the 50-yard freestyle less than one-tenth of a second behind the winner, Cardinal Steve Ronson. Florentinus also ended second in the 100-yard butterfly and was on the winning 200-yard medley relay.
